SARS official killed by unknown gunmen in Port Harcourt

Yet to be identified men have killed a Police Officer attached to the Special Anti-robbery Squad (SARS) headquarters in Port Harcourt, Rivers State, whose identity is yet to be revealed. 

It was alleged that the killers were members of Indigenous People of Biafra (IPOB) who had vowed that there was no going back on the sit-at-home order on Thursday 1st of October, 2020 which is Independence Day. 

According to reports, the deceased officer was on special duty at Oyigbo Local Government Area on Wednesday 30th September ahead of the independence day celebration, but was killed by unknown men while searching for food in the area around 9:30 pm.

It was futher gathered that the hoodlums who saw him thought he was coming after them, attacked him and took him to a bush path where they murdered him. 

The incident has since sparked chaos in the area as many police officers were sighted moving into the area on a possible manhunt of the killers.

According to the Police Public Relations Officer of Rivers State, SP. Nnamdi Omoni, who confirmed the incident, details were still sketchy. 

Omoni in a pre-Independence Day statement warned hoodlums acting in the guise of proscribed IPOB members to stay off the state or face the full wrath of the law, revealing that the command had made adequate deployment to curtail activities of miscreants in the area.
